Inscrire les coordonnées d'une cellule dans une variable

abenza

XLDnaute Nouveau
Bonjour,

Etant débutant sur VBA, je bloque sur une banalité...

En effet, je cherche à l'aide d'une variable définir la colonne d'une cellule.

Voici un exemple de mon programme :

Sub exemple()
Dim test As Long
Dim Colonne As Range
Colonne = 2
For test = 1 To 5

Sheets("Feuil2").Select
Range(Colonne, 1).Value = 5
Colonne = Colonne + 1
Next test
End Sub

Ce que je recherche c'est pour chaque test je change de colonne.


A chaque tentative de réalisation j'ai l'erreur 91 qui apparait.
"Variable objet ou variable de bloc With non définie."



Merci d'avance,

Amicalement,

AA
 

Hasco

XLDnaute Barbatruc
Repose en paix
Bonjour,

Déclarée comme vous l'avez fait, Colonne doit contenir un objet Range (une cellule, une plage de cellules, une sélection de cellules etc) hors vous lui attribuez un entier.

Bon après-midi et bon étude des objets range
 

Discussions similaires